TE138 - Details

  • The SAP error message TE138, which indicates "Error while locking/unlocking cash flow table," typically arises in the context of cash flow management within SAP. This error can occur during processes that involve locking or unlocking tables related to cash flow analysis, such as during the execution of reports or transactions that require access to these tables.
    Causes:
    
    Database Locking Issues: The error may occur if another user or process is currently accessing the cash flow table, leading to a locking conflict.
    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to lock or unlock the cash flow table.
    System Performance: High system load or performance issues can lead to timeouts or failures in locking mechanisms.
